#b3cea0 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b3cea0 is composed of 70.2% red, 80.8%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 22.3%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 95.2 degrees, a saturation of 31.9% and a lightness of 71.8%. #b3cea0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#679d41. Closest websafe color is: #cccc99.

#b3cea0 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b3cea0 has RGB values of R:179, G:206, B:160 and CMYK values of C:0.13, M:0, Y:0.22,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 11783840.
